From My Recipe Box to Yours: Sweet & Savory Waffle Sandwich
Ingredients
- 2 Belgian Waffles
- Bacon, to taste
- 1 handful fresh Spinach Leaves
- 1 Avocado
- Mozzarella Cheese
- Raspberry Jelly
- Unsalted Butter (or Ghee)
Instructions
- Place your bacon into the oven or frying pan (whatever you prefer) to begin cooking according to package directions. While is your bacon is cooking, put your waffles (in a glass pan with a lid) into the oven to reheat them. If you keep the oven temperature at 350F you can take the waffles out after 15 minutes (max).
- Spread a light layer of unsalted butter across both sides of each waffle. Set aside two waffles for each sandwich you need to make. Follow the butter with a layer of raspberry jam only on the inner sides of each waffle pair.
- Next, grab a handful of fresh spinach leaves and remove their stems. Sprinkle the entire handful of spinach leaves across one side of the waffle sandwich.
- Slice your avocado into thin, even slices and place the avocado slices on top of the spinach leaves.
- On the other side of your sandwich (your second waffle), place two thin slices of mozzarella cheese on top of existing layer of raspberry jam. You can add more or less cheese depending on your "savory" flavor preference.
- Finish your sandwich assembly by adding 2-3 slices of bacon, split in half, on top of the spinach, avocado, and raspberry jam. Top the bacon with the second waffle and "Voila"! You've got yourself a Sweet & Savory Waffle Sandwich!
